MELANOMAHere are some numbers about sun exposure and sun protection: 33 percent of Americans routinely use sunscreen 90 percent of skin cancer is caused by sun exposure 1,500,000 skin cancers are diagnosed each year in the United States 8,000 melanoma deaths occur each year in the United States 90 percent is your chance of surviving at least 5 years if melanoma is detected early 6 minutes are all you get before you get a sunburn if you ski in Colorado at 11,000 feet without wearing sunscreen 14 minutes are all you get before you get a sunburn if you are in Florida on the beach without wearing sunscreen 18-20 square feet of skin are on a human body 2-3 ounces of sunscreen should be slathered on your body during a beach day 8 ounces of sunscreen are in a typical bottle 80 percent of ultraviolet radiation reaches the earth on a cloudy day (clouds are not an effective sunscreen) 80 percent is the decrease of skin cancer risk for someone who uses regular sun protection throughout childhood Tanning beds double the risk of melanoma
